News Lewis, Murney, Price, Shindle and Beach Take Part in Marcy & Zina Show in January 2004 Several theatre favorites will join Marcy Heisler and Zina Goldrich for the Marcy & Zina Show, which will be presented Monday evenings at the King Kong Room in January.

Beginning Jan. 5, 2004, the King Kong Room will present the Marcy & Zina Show every Monday at 7 PM. Each week will feature songwriters Zina Goldrich and Marcy Heisler as well as appearances by various guest stars. The series begins with Cabaret's Kate Shindle Jan. 5; the following week, Jan. 12, will see Shindle and David Beach; and Norm Lewis, Julia Murney and Paige Price are scheduled for Jan. 26. The evenings at the King Kong Room will boast the songs of Goldrich and Heisler, who were honored with the ASCAP Foundation Richard Rodgers New Horizons Theatre Award. They are also the recipients of several Bistro and MAC Awards, and Wicked's Kristin Chenoweth performed their song "Taylor, the Latte Boy" on "The Rosie O'Donnell Show." About the songwriters, Tony Award winner Maury Yeston said, "Zina Goldrich and Marcy Heisler are the most gifted new writing team of their musical theatre generation. They create music and lyrics that are as fresh, bright, witty and accessible as have ever been written."

There is a $20 cover and a $15 food/drink minimum for the concerts. The King Kong Room is located within the Supper Club at 240 West 47th Street. Call (212) 921-1904 for reservations.
